BAMBOOYA! so this year the Slayblade went from gnar crusher to bamboo integrated gnar crusher...
Keeping with the same shape and designs of the past which have made this board a personal favorite and dream to ride, K2 has also integrated a Bamboo blend into the core giving it a more organic flex, and 2 YEAR WARRANTY with loads of snap.
as if their new OLLIEBAR, also new for this season, needed any help making this thing snap like a whip
Epic stick for sure

Tech Specs:
- Length:
- 153 cm, 156 cm, 158 cm, 161 cm, 164 cm
- Shape:
- directional
- Camber:
- Flatline
- Effective Edge:
- [153 cm ] 1193 mm; [156 cm ] 1218 mm; [158 cm ] 1243 mm; [161 cm ] 1269 mm; [164 cm ] 1294 mm
- Waist Width:
- [153 cm ] 248 mm; [156 cm ] 250 mm; [158 cm ] 252 mm; [161 cm ] 254 mm; [164 cm ] 256 mm
- Sidecut Radius:
- [ 153 cm ] 7.8 m; [ 156 cm ] 7.9 m; [ 158 cm ] 8 m; [ 161 cm ] 8.1 m; [ 164 cm 8.2 m
- Stance Width:
- [153 cm]; [156 cm]; [158 cm]; [161 cm]; [164 cm]
- Stance Setback:
- 3/4 in
- Core:
- Bambooyah Blend
- Base:
- Ĝ Sintered
- Recommended Rider Weight:
- [153 cm] < 160 lb; [156 cm] 130 - 210 lb; [158 cm] 130 - 210 lb; [161 cm] > 150 lb; [164 cm] > 160 lb
- Recommended Use:
- all-mountain
- Manufacturer Warranty:
- 2 years
